The witches of Oz are back, but sadly, not “For Good.” On Nov. 21, the long-awaited second Wicked film, Wicked: For Good , finally hit theaters, telling how the story of Cynthia Erivo’s Elphaba and Ariana Grande’s Glinda ends. Like its predecessor, For Good brings the beloved 2003 Broadway musical to life — and then some.
The 2024 film stayed fiercely loyal to the first act of the original musical, only expanding certain scenes with stories and details lifted from the original 1995 novels, written by Gregory Maguire. However, director Jon M. Chu takes many more liberties on Wicked: For Good , which depicts Act 2 of the musical.
